The Registrar of Companies, Kolkata I, passed an adjudication order dated 30.06.2026 under Section 454 of the Companies Act, 2013 for violation of Section 450 arising from contravention of Rule 8(3) of the Companies (Registration Offices and Fees) Rules, 2014. The company had filed Form AOC-4 for the financial year 2022-23 with incorrect particulars by marking the applicability of the “Consolidated Financial Statement” as “No” instead of “Yes” in Field No. 12 and later sought through Form GNL-1 to have the filing marked as defective. The company admitted the incorrect filing, described it as inadvertent, and requested a lenient view. The Adjudicating Officer held that filing an e-form with incorrect particulars attracted responsibility under Rule 8(3), and that requesting the form to be marked as defective did not erase the completed contravention. Penalties were imposed under Rule 8(3) read with Section 450 on the company and the certifying director. The company and noticees were directed to rectify the defect through the MCA portal, pay the penalties within 90 days, and furnish proof of compliance, with appeal provisions also set out in the order.

E. Order:
1. The Company filed form AOC-4 vide SRN N17801374 (impugned e-form).
Upon examination / on the Company’s own admission, it is found that the impugned e-form was filed with incorrect particulars and/or incorrect/defective attachment(s), namely: The applicability of the ?Consolidated Financial Statement? was incorrectly marked as ?No? instead of ?Yes? in Field Number 12 of the field Form AOC-4 vide SRN N17801374 dated 27/12/2024.
The Company has accepted the above defect/mistake and has requested that the impugned e-form be marked as defective and/or that it be treated as an incorrect filing, vide Form No. GNL-1 vide SRN AC3728663.
Accordingly, a Show Cause Notice was issued to the company and certifying Director.
In response the noticee(s) admitted the defect/incorrect filing and stated that the incorrect filing was inadvertent and requested a lenient view.
The MCA electronic registry is a public record and statutory filings are relied upon by regulators, creditors, shareholders, and other stakeholders. Filing an e-form with incorrect contents and/or enclosures defeats the purpose of an electronic registry and directly triggers the responsibility fixed under Rule 8(3).
In the present case, the impugned e-form was filed with incorrect particulars/enclosures, which has been admitted by the Company. The Certifying Director is liable for contravention of Rule 8(3).
The request to mark the form as defective is an administrative rectification step and does not erase the completed contravention arising from filing an incorrect statutory e-form. Penalty liability under Rule 8(3) read with Section 450
therefore remains attracted.
In exercise of the powers conferred under Section 454 of the Companies Act, 2013, the undersigned hereby imposes penalty for violation of Rule 8(3) of the Companies (Registration Offices and Fees) Rules, 2014 read with Section 450 of the Companies Act, 2013, as under:
The Company/noticee(s) are further directed to rectify the defect by taking necessary steps on the MCA portal (including filing the correct/appropriate e-form and making necessary request(s) for marking the incorrect filing as defective, wherever such facility/process is prescribed), within prescribed time from the date of receipt of this order, and to intimate this office with proof of compliance.

3. The notified officers in default/noticee shall rectify the default mentioned above and pay the penalty, so applicable within 90 days of receipt of the order.
4. The notified officers in default/noticee shall pay the penalty amount via ‘e-Adjudication’ facility which can be accessed through the respective login IDs on the website of Ministry of Corporate Affairs and upload the copy of paid challan / SRN of e-filing (if applicable) on the ‘e-Adjudication’ portal itself. It is also directed that the penalty so imposed upon the officers in default shall be paid from their personal sources/income.
5. Appeal against this order may be filed in writing with the Regional Director, RD Kolkata within a period of sixty days from the date of receipt of this order, in Form ADJ setting for the grounds of appeal and shall be accompanied by a certified copy of this order [Section 454 (5) & 454 (6) of the Act, read with Companies (Adjudication of Penalties) Rules, 2014].
6. For penal consequences of non-payment of penalty within the prescribed time limit, please refer Section 454(8) of the Companies Act, 2013.
